Score 92/100 · Drink 2020-2035,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Feb 2018

The 2015 Berliquet has turned out beautifully. Sumptuous and inviting, it possesses remarkable depth and fruit intensity. Super-ripe red cherry, raspberry, wild flowers and mint all develop in this gracious, midweight Saint-Émilion.

Score 89/100 · Drink 2018-2030, Lisa Perrotti-Brown MW, Wine Advocate, Feb 2018

Deep garnet-purple in color, the 2015 Berliquet is a bit closed on the nose, with notions of baked plums and black soil with hints of fungi and bay leaves. The medium to full-bodied palate is a bit hollow with firm, chewy tannins and an herbal lift on the finish.

Score 16.5/20 · Drink 2023-2033, Jancis Robinson MW, Apr 2016

A Stéphane Derenoncourt wine. Under Nicolas Thienpont's direction since 2008. Picked relatively early from 22 September (for south-facing young vines) until 9 October. 75% Merlot, 25% Cabernet Franc. Mild, well-behaved nose. Fine, polished tannins but without massive depth or drama. Reminds me a little of the Église-Clinet 2015. Slightly sandpapery on the finish. (JR)

Score 89-91/100 · Antonio Galloni, Vinous, Apr 2016

The 2015 Berliquet exudes richness and ripeness. Inky, unctuous and super-concentrated, the Berliquet is laced with the essence of crème de cassis, mocha, sweet oak, spices and vanilla. Forward and undeniably racy, the 2015 captures the flamboyance of the vintage in spades. This is a distinctly ripe style. The blend is 75% Merlot and 25% Cabernet Franc. Tasted two times.

Berliquet

The Chanel group – owners of Ch. Rauzan-Ségla and Ch. Canon – added Berliquet to their stable of wine estates in 2017. Since then, the team – led by Nicolas Audebert – has been transforming the property, gradually revealing this special Saint-Emilion site’s potential.
